Transaction 43dd2552d6ad4d0160e9d92d18c17a05eaa90a3049991724e0a5a69f557625ed
1 Input
1 Output
-
43dd2552d6ad4d0160e9d92d18c17a05eaa90a3049991724e0a5a69f557625ed:0
- value
- 154980518
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ff7d20e98a9ea18566e9947c0e7a79836f2d7094 OP_EQUAL
- address
- MXC4SS1MzNW8zvvk8ja1XWjnuMP7JJ3q5H